The BBC team used clever analogies and appealing
graphics to discuss three key numbers that help clarify important questions
about climate change: 0.85 degrees Celsius — how
much the Earth has warmed since the 1880s; 95 % — how sure scientists are that human activity is the major cause of Earth's recent warming; and one trillion tons — the best estimate of the amount of carbon that can be burned before risking dangerous climate change.
In this
graphic showing four - wave mixing in a positive / negative - index (upper) and zero - index (lower) metamaterial, forward - propagating FWM is
much stronger than backward FWM for the positive / negative - index material but
about the same in both directions for the zero - index metamaterial.
